: Transgender (or "trans") refers to individuals whose internal sense of gender does not align with the sex they were assigned at birth. This includes trans men, trans women, and non-binary people who may identify as agender, genderfluid, or bigender. Diversity of Experience

Historically, mainstream media representation of transgender individuals was often limited to highly specific, frequently stigmatized roles. Early digital categorization often relied on terminology that is now considered outdated or derogatory. While contemporary social and professional spaces utilize the term "transgender woman," legacy search habits and older digital archives sometimes reflect a different linguistic history.

The respectful, accurate, and preferred term is (or trans woman). A trans woman is a woman who was assigned male at birth. Understanding this linguistic shift is crucial for anyone looking to navigate modern dating discussions respectfully, as language shapes how society values and treats marginalized groups.
